Women’s Soccer Announces the Hiring of Jordan Reppell as Assistant Coach

Reppell joins the Sharks after a stellar career at Missouri State.

FORT LAUDERDALE, Fla. – The Nova Southeastern women's soccer team and head coach Mike Goodrich are pleased to announce the hiring of Jordan Reppell. Reppell will take over as the assistant coach, replacing former assistant coach and NSU athlete Shurell Burton.

Reppell joins NSU after a very decorated four-year soccer career at Missouri State, a Division I athletic program in the Missouri Valley Conference. As a defender she started in all but one game for the Bears. She was named the MVC Defensive Player of the Year, a three-time MVC First Team All-Conference selection, was named to the NSCAA/Performance Subaru All-Great Lakes Region First Team and a two-time MVC Scholar-Athlete First Team honoree. Reppell also excelled in the classroom by being named to the CoSIDA/ESPN Academic All-District VII Second Team.

Following her career, Reppell became the volunteer assistant coach for Missouri State during the 2011-12 seasons, while simultaneously working as the head women's soccer coach for Springfield Catholic High School. She has also spent the last year coaching various Springfield youth club soccer teams.

Reppell graduated in the May of 2012 with a Bachelor of Science in entertainment management, with a minor in coaching.
